Since Women’s Network Australia was developed in 1990 it has gone from strength to strength, attracting new members and providing useful information and support to women in business throughout Australia. This impressive organisation is once again holding an event in Melbourne and is encouraging people from all over the city, from Heathmont to Springvale and even those from further afield in Victoria, to come and take part.
This time, the topic for the Melbourne luncheon is public speaking and this will likely be of interest to many. Speaking in public can be incredibly daunting but is also highly advantageous when running a business and trying to promote it effectively. The dynamic and ever engaging speaker at this event, Carren Smith, will provide top tips and secrets into successful public speaking that will help women to change the way they market their businesses and improve the results they are able to achieve.
